Weather Conditions
Unforeseen weather events, such as storms or rough seas, can delay shipments. Shipping companies often adjust schedules to navigate these challenges efficiently.
Port Congestion
Port congestion at busy ports like Los Angeles can lead to delays in unloading and processing shipments. It's crucial for businesses to stay informed about port conditions to manage expectations.
Estimated Shipping Times
On average, sea shipping from China to Los Angeles can take anywhere from 14 to 30 days. However, these times are approximate and can vary based on the factors mentioned above. It's advisable for businesses to work closely with shipping partners to get accurate estimates for their specific shipments.
